Mike's Models are a range of whitemetal kits sold by Holt Models in Bishopston (just outside Swansea)

 

The range of models was inherited from Mike Sharman - hence the name - but still made and sold by Holt's

 

Holt's are fully functional but their website isn't.  And won't be.  Ring them or pop in and ask them to explain - I felt it was valid

 

Don't give up on Holt's!
